Is It Possible to Have Many TikTok Accounts?

On a single device, users may establish and manage up to three accounts on TikTok. The goal of this strategy is to preserve a controllable ecology while satisfying users' demands for distinct personal, commercial, or theme accounts. For users who want to increase their visibility on TikTok without running the danger of breaking the platform's rules, understanding and respecting this restriction is essential.

If you have two TikTok accounts, will you be banned?

As long as both accounts follow TikTok's regulations, having two TikTok accounts is not against the platform's terms of service or community guidelines. Nevertheless, if several accounts are used improperly for things like spamming, harassing people, or engaging in other forbidden actions, all related accounts may be subject to sanctions.

How to Manage Multiple TikTok Accounts

Navigating through multiple TikTok accounts might seem daunting, but the platform's user-friendly interface simplifies this process. Here's a quick guide:

  1. Creating Additional Accounts: Within the TikTok app, go to your profile, tap the three dots for settings, and select 'Add account.' Follow the prompts to set up a new account using a different email or phone number.
  2. Switching Between Accounts: TikTok allows easy switching between accounts without logging out. Tap your profile picture, then tap the account name at the top of the screen to switch to another account.
  3. Unified Management Tips: Use a content calendar to plan posts for each account. Leverage TikTok's analytics to understand what works for each audience segment, and consider setting notification preferences to manage engagement effectively across accounts.

TikTok's Policy on Account Misuse

The community standards on TikTok are rather explicit about using multiple accounts responsibly. The site forbids abuses including spamming, harassing, or breaking any kind of community guidelines. Such activities may result in temporary limitations or in the permanent banning of all related accounts. It's essential that you get familiar with these rules and make sure that every account is utilized in a way that benefits the TikTok community.
